The 1881 Census reveals a detailed snapshot of households in England, Wales and Scotland. The census was taken on April 3rd and the total population was recorded as 29,707,207.
In the 1881 Census, the household of Henry Cook, born in 1837 in Brighton, Sussex, consisted of 7 members. Henry was the head of the household, married to Eliza Cook, born in 1847 in Leeds, Yorkshire, England. They had 4 children; George H (born 1867 in Leeds, Yorkshire, England), Emma (born 1872 in Leeds, Yorkshire, England), Sarah E (born 1875 in Leeds, Yorkshire, England) and James A (born 1880 in Leeds, Yorkshire, England).
During the period, also present in the household was Henry's Boarder, James Johnson, born in 1809 in Pocklington, Yorkshire, England.
